What you know about the regulations on the production of ozone-depleting gases in atmosphere?
Submitted by: AdministratorYes, the production of ozone-depleting gases is regulated under a 1987 international agreement known as the montreal protocol on substances that deplete the ozone layer and its subsequent Amendments and
Adjustments. The Protocol, now ratified by over 190 nations, establishes legally binding controls on the national production and consumption of ozone-depleting gases. Production and consumption of all principal
halogen-containing gases by developed and developing nations will be significantly phased out before the middle of the 21st century.
